大学有python专业吗-什么有那么多人选择Python,真的有那么好吗?

摘要:Python真的有那么好吗? 今天我们讲的是4个关于Python编程语言的故事,来看看人工智能时代爆发的Python。 在这里不会告诉你Python是"最好的编程语言”(无论什么意思)。 我也不会说,要不下一个项目尝试用Python,因为下一个项目来临的时候,不清楚Python会不会还是最好的一个选择。

Python真的有那么好吗?

今天我们讲的是4个关于Python编程语言的故事,来看看人工智能时代爆发的Python。

在这里不会告诉你Python是"最好的编程语言”(无论什么意思)。

我也不会说,要不下一个项目尝试用Python,因为下一个项目来临的时候,不清楚Python会不会还是最好的一个选择。

言归正传,我们到底该不该选择Python?

#1 如果想成为一名程序员?快点学会Python

作为一个计算机初级爱好者,据我们这些年敲过的代码所反馈(是的,我的代码是有灵魂的),他们还是比较喜欢Python,因为Python干净利索,简单直接。

Python编写代码的速度非常的快,而且非常注重代码的可读性,非常适合多人参与的项目。

它具备了比以前传统的脚本语言更好的可重用性,维护起来也很方便。与现在流行的编程语言Java、C、C++等相比较,同样是完成一个功能,Python编写的代码短小精干,开发的效率是其它语言的好几倍。

所以如果你想尝试成为程序员,Python将会是一个重要的选择。

#2 想要高薪吗?成为一名Python程序员吧!

201978160626691.png?20196816658

在由Indeed.com创建并由codementor.io发布的2016年开发人员薪水研究中,发现Python开发人员的平均工资是107,000美元:基于这项研究,Swift,Python,Ruby,C ++和Java将让你赚更多的钱(PHP垫底)。

我们可以看到,Swift下面紧随其后就是Python和Ruby:前五个中只有两种脚本语言。

而作为大数据时代,Python排名如此靠前,自然可以理解。

在未来,鉴于Python不仅是一种通用的编程语言,而且也是一门科学的编程语言,我们很快就会看到学习Python将会获得更高的回报,挣得更多。

#3 Python是AI和机器学习的未来

Python编程语言目前正在推动科学编程普及,但原来的情况并非总是如此。

多年来,学者和私人研究人员一直使用MATLAB语言进行科学研究。

这一切都开始随着Python数值计算引擎(如NumPy和SciPy)的发布而改变,允许通过单个"import”语句后跟一个函数调用来完成复杂的计算。

虽慢但确实,Python开始接管作为计算机科学研究的首选语言。

Python是人工智能的未来。

因为考虑到语言的灵活性,其速度以及提供的机器学习功能库(如scikit-learn,Keras和TensorFlow),我们将继续看到Python在机器学习领域占据主导地位。此时,在我心中毫无疑问:如果你对人工智能或者大数据有那一丁点的兴趣,你都应该学习一下Python。

#4 想学网络爬虫、数据分析,却不想成为专业码农,那就就用Python吧

大数据与人工智能时代的到来,让越来越多的专业,除了本身专业知识的学习,也需要网络采集和数据分析的技能,因为数据俨然已成为价值评估的一种标准。

因为出行数据,滴滴知道你是一个爱爬山的人;

因为通信数据,中国移动知道你是一个跟父母很亲近的人;

因为购物数据,阿里巴巴知道你现在还是单身。而这一切的结论的背后,可以基本上说是数据挖掘的功劳。而作为一名非专业的销售人员、金融人员,想做一次数据分析初体验,Python无疑是最适合的入门语言。

为什么这么讲呢?

相比较java、C++,Python似乎更适合非计算机的人学习数据分析、大数据和人工智能。

因为Python是一种代表简单主义思想的语言。阅读一个良好的Python程序就感觉像是在读英语一样,它使你能够专注于解决问题而不是去搞明白语言本身。

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持脚本之家。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: Python OpenPose是一个基于Python编程语言的人体姿势估计库。它是由CMU(卡耐基梅隆大学)计算机视觉实验室开发的一个开源项目。 Python OpenPose使用深度学习技术来检测和跟踪人体关键点。它可以通过输入图像或视频来分析人体,然后将人体的位置和各个关键点标记出来。通过这些关键点,我们可以了解人体的姿势和动作,进而进行更深入的分析和应用。 Python OpenPose提供了一系列的API和工具,方便用户进行相关的人体姿势估计任务。它可以在图像和视频处理中实现人体姿势跟踪、人体跟踪、人体姿势分类等功能。并且,它的开源性质使得用户可以自由地进行定制和扩展。 使用Python OpenPose时,我们首先需要安装相关的库和依赖项。然后,我们可以使用它提供的API来加载图像或视频,并进行人体姿势估计。OpenPose会输出每个人体的关键点坐标,我们可以根据这些坐标做进一步的处理和应用。 除了基本的人体姿势估计外,Python OpenPose还可以用于实现一些高级的应用。比如,我们可以借助它来做动作识别、姿势控制、运动捕捉等。它在计算机视觉、运动分析、健身等领域都有着广泛的应用前景。 总的来说,Python OpenPose是一个强大而灵活的人体姿势估计库,它提供了丰富的功能和工具,可以帮助我们实现图像和视频中的人体姿势估计任务,从而在各种应用中发挥作用。 ### 回答2: Python OpenPose是一个基于Python编程语言开发的姿势估计库。它利用计算机视觉技术,通过分析图像或视频中的人体姿势来提取关键点信息,并进行姿势估计和跟踪。 Python OpenPose是建立在开源OpenPose库之上的,OpenPose是一个用于人体姿势估计的深度学习框架,并且在计算机视觉领域取得了良好的表现。Python OpenPose提供了一系列API和功能,以便使用者可以在Python环境中轻松地利用OpenPose算法进行姿势分析和应用开发。 使用Python OpenPose可以实现各种应用,例如运动分析、健身监测、人体姿势识别等。它可以对人体姿势进行准确的估计,包括关节角度、肢体位置和方向等信息。同时,Python OpenPose还提供了一些额外的功能,如姿势跟踪、人体动作识别等,并且可以与其他Python库和工具集成,以实现更复杂的功能。 Python OpenPose还支持多种输入方式,可以处理图片、视频流甚至是摄像头实时流数据。它可以对输入数据进行实时处理,快速且准确地提取关键点信息,并输出姿势估计结果。此外,Python OpenPose还提供了对输出结果的可视化功能,以方便用户进行结果展示和分析。 总之,Python OpenPose是一个功能强大、易于使用的姿势估计库,它提供了丰富的API和功能,可以在Python环境中进行姿势估计和应用开发,使我们能够更方便地利用计算机视觉技术进行人体姿势分析和相关应用的开发。 ### 回答3: Python OpenPose是一个基于深度学习的开源计算机视觉库,用于实时多人2D姿势估计。它可以识别图像或视频中的人体关键点,例如头部、手臂、腿部等关节位置,从而重建人体姿势。它的主要目的是使计算机能够理解和解释人体的运动和姿势。 Python OpenPose使用卷积神经网络来训练模型,这些模型可以通过输入的图像进行预测,并输出人体关键点的坐标。它通过对输入的图像进行多层次的特征提取和分析,以获得准确的姿势估计结果。 使用Python OpenPose,我们可以处理各种应用场景,例如人体姿势分析、动作检测、运动捕捉等。这个库提供了一些方便的API,可以轻松地在Python代码中集成和使用。我们只需要提供图像或视频作为输入,就可以获得关键点的坐标信息,从而进行进一步的分析和应用。 Python OpenPose的优点在于它的准确性和实时性。由于深度学习的技术支持,它能够很好地处理复杂的场景和各种人体姿势。而且,它还提供了图像和视频的输入适配器,可以灵活地适应不同的输入源。 总之,Python OpenPose是一个非常强大和有用的工具,可以帮助我们更好地理解和分析人体姿势。无论是在运动分析、健身辅助还是虚拟现实等领域,它都能发挥出巨大的作用。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值